Responsibilities as the maintainer of the Kazakh-Tatar pair[edit]
Making sure that the following things are constant:
- All (=100%) of the regression tests pass: ./wiki-tests.sh Regression kaz tat update
- Corpus test doesn't produce any debugging symbols: ./qa.sh kaz-tat-corp && grep -c '[*@#]' corpa/kaz-tat-nova.txtoutputs 0.
- WER continuosly decreases or at least stays the same after every commit. So, the WER numbers output by the command kaz-tat$ perl ../apertium-eval-translator/apertium-eval-translator.pl -test corpa/kaz-tat-nova.txt -ref corpa/corpus.tat.txt are less than or equal to numbers output bykaz-tat$ perl ../apertium-eval-translator/apertium-eval-translator.pl -test corpa/kaz-tat-origina.txt -ref corpa/corpus.tat.txt 
The same applies for the opposite direction:
- ./wiki-tests.sh Regression tat kaz update=> 100%
- ./qa.sh tat-kaz-corp && grep -c '[*@#]' corpa/tat-kaz-nova.txt=> 0
- The numbers output by kaz-tat$ perl ../apertium-eval-translator/apertium-eval-translator.pl -test corpa/tat-kaz-nova.txt -ref corpa/corpus.kaz.txt are less than or equal to numbers output bykaz-tat$ perl ../apertium-eval-translator/apertium-eval-translator.pl -test corpa/tat-kaz-origina.txt -ref corpa/corpus.kaz.txt 
If and only if all test cases pass, and I don't actively work on another pair, I work towards achieving those goals and take care of documentation.
